Centimeter/minute
The centimeter per minute (cm/min) is a unit of speed that describes how many centimeters are covered in one minute. This unit is used for very precise measurements, typically in scientific experiments or when dealing with small-scale processes.
Yard/second
The yard per second (yd/s) is a unit of speed that describes how many yards are covered in one second. It is used in contexts such as sports or engineering, where the imperial system is used and quick movements are measured.
